Meaning, origin, history

Davae is a unique and uncommon male given name of Hebrew origin. It is derived from the Hebrew name David, which means "beloved" or "uncle." The name Davae is considered a variant spelling of David, with some sources suggesting that it may have been popularized by celebrities who have chosen this name for their children. The name David has a rich history in the Bible, as it was the name of several prominent figures, including King David of Israel. He was known for his courage and leadership, and his story continues to inspire people today. The popularity of the name David can be traced back to the Middle Ages when it began to be used among Christians. While Davae is not as widely recognized as David, it has gained some traction in recent years due to its unique spelling and sound. It is considered a modern and stylish alternative to traditional names like David or other similar-sounding names such as Davian or Daemon. Overall, the name Davae carries the same meaning and history as David but offers a fresh twist on a classic name.
